Interpublic Reveals Greenhaus Effect, Initiative To Nurture Start-Up Media, Technology Ventures

  • April 21, 2009
Interpublic's Mediabrands unit this morning unveiled Greenhaus, an initiative to work with start-up companies offering promising new approaches to media. The effort, which is being led by Mediabrands Chief Digital Officer Quentin George, and Universal McCann Senior Vice President-Global Lead, Social Media Brian Monahan, will consult with early stage new media and technology companies to ensure that they develop their products and services in a way that will benefit marketers. Mediabrands did not provide details or terms of the program, and did not say how long it has been incubated, but it said eight companies have already "successfully completed the course," including: Tubemogul, Justin.tv, Worldgolftour, 80/20 Publishing, 750 Industries,Widgetbox, Kosmix, and Danoo.
